Liquidity Vacuum in the Injective Network
As AUSD is phased out, the Injective network is likely to experience a liquidity vacuum that could disrupt various decentralized applications and liquidity providers. This shift may prompt users to turn to alternative stablecoins such as:
- USDT
- USDC
which could potentially fill the void left by AUSD. However, this transition may also result in fragmented liquidity across different trading pairs, complicating trading strategies for users.
